BROOKLYN, NY — We don’t yet know what teams will make it to the big game on Feb. 11, but it’s not too early to scout the best places to watch.
If you want someone else to make the snacks or serve the beer, several sports bars in Brooklyn are primed for the handoff. Kickoff in Las Vegas is at 3:30 p.m. Pacific Standard Time on Sunday, Feb. 11, but you’ll want to get to your favorite spot earlier.
Here are some area sports bars with enough screens that you won’t miss a play:

- Fulton Ale House, Bed-Stuy, 1446 Fulton Street.
- Black Forest Brooklyn, Fort Greene, 733 Fulton Street.
- Brooklyn Public House, Fort Greene, 247 Dekalb Avenue.
- Brooklyn Putnam Armory, Bed-Stuy, 570 Putnam Avenue.
- Clinton Hall, Williamsburg, 247 Metropolitan Avenue.
- Finn's Corner, Prospect Heights, 660 Washington Avenue.
- The Swan, Bed-Stuy, 1048 Bedford Avenue.
- IV Purpose, Bed-Stuy, 1489 Fulton Street.
If you're looking for a special event, these Brooklyn spots will host parties for the big game:
Brooklyn Bowl

- Where: Williamsburg; 61 Wythe Avenue.
- When: Doors open 4:30 p.m.
- What: Seating first-come-first-serve with no cover. Buy a $350 bowling lane for up to 8 people through the end of the game.
The Dram Shop Bar
- Where: Park Slope; 339 9th Street.
- When: 5:30-10 p.m.
- What: Watch the game on 6 TVs and a projector with a $10/person reservation.
BrookLAN
- Where: Bushwick; 339 Troutman Street.
- When: 2 p.m.
- What: Watch the game with a full food and drink menu with no charge. Enter the Madden tournament for $23.18 or grab a beer special for $60.
